Hembery: Pirelli will not stay in F1 at any cost

A tyre even softer than Pirelli's so-called super soft looks set to make its bow in 2016, but amid talk of Michelin entering the fray the Italian maunfacturer are adamant that their involvement in F1 will not be at any cost. As the Italian marque competes with applicant Michelin for the 2017-2019 F1 contract, Paul Hembery said Pirelli is planning some improvements next year. 2016 could turn out to be Pirelli's last season on the grid, even though the company has wide support up and down the paddock.
